Why would I choose DPC over a traditional family medicine practice?

2026-08-28T18:26:42+00:00

Traditionalpractices often manage 2,000 to 3,000 patients per provider, leading to rushed 10-minute appointments, long lobby wait times, and difficulty getting timely care. DPC caps patient panels at a fraction of that size. What is Direct Primary Care (DPC)?

2026-08-28T18:26:48+00:00

Direct Primary Care is a membership-based healthcare model. For a flat monthly fee, you get direct access to your primary care provider, unhurried appointments, and comprehensive primary care without copays or insurance billing hassles.
